This paper reports the findings in 22 primigravidae in whom Caesarian section was performed because of impaction of the head in mid-pelvis. 100 women who had normal deliveries served as controls. The routinely-determined external measurements of the pelvis were within the normal range in all women, whereas the distances between symphysis and the 3rd or 5th sacral vertebra were reduced in comparison with the conjugata externa in patients requiring Caesarian section. For an exact diagnosis ultrasound and X-ray pelvimetry was performed post sectionem. A reduced distance between the symphysis and the 3rd or 5th sacral vertebra was ascertained by both methods. Hence, a channel pelvis might be the main reason in these women for standstill in labour. The ultrasound and X-ray pelvimetry results were comparable.
